audience
('/O/d/i//@/ns )

noun (n)

  • a gathering of spectators or listeners at a (usually public) performance(noun.group)
    Example:
    The audience applauded.
    Someone in the audience began to cough.
    source: wordnet30
  • the part of the general public interested in a source of information or entertainment(noun.group)
    Example:
    Every artist needs an audience.
    The broadcast reached an audience of millions.
    source: wordnet30
  • an opportunity to state your case and be heard(noun.state)
    Example:
    He saw that he had lost his audience.
    Synonym:
    hearing
    source: wordnet30
  • a conference (usually with someone important)(noun.communication)
    Example:
    He requested an audience with the king.
    source: wordnet30
  • The act of hearing; attention to sounds.(noun)
